mysql从库怎么搭建和配置

更新时间:02-09 教程 由 棼谷 分享

一、安装MySQL

ux系统自带的包管理器进行安装。安装完成后,启动MySQL服务。

二、配置主从复制

1. 配置主库

在主库上,需要进行一些配置,以便从库可以连接主库进行数据同步。

(1)修改MySQL配置文件

yfysqld]下添加以下配置:

ysql # 开启二进制日志

server-id=1 # 设置服务器ID,唯一标识主库

log-do-db=testdb # 设置需要复制的数据库名称

(2)创建用于从库连接的用户

在主库上,创建一个用于从库连接的用户,并授予REPLICATION SLAVE权限。

CREATE USER 'slave'@'%' IDENTIFIED BY 'password';

GRANT REPLICATION SLAVE ON *.* TO 'slave'@'%';

(3)查看主库状态

在主库上,执行以下命令查看主库状态:

SHOW MASTER STATUS;

的值,稍后在从库配置中会用到。

2. 配置从库

在从库上,需要进行一些配置,以便从库可以连接主库进行数据同步。

(1)修改MySQL配置文件

yfysqld]下添加以下配置:

server-id=2 # 设置服务器ID,唯一标识从库

(2)连接主库

在从库上,执行以下命令连接主库:

CHANGE MASTER TO

aster_ip',

MASTER_USER='slave',

MASTER_PASSWORD='password',

ysql.000001', # 主库上的File值

asterysql的值。

(3)启动从库复制

在从库上,执行以下命令启动从库复制:

START SLAVE;

至此,主从复制已经配置完成。可以通过在主库上插入数据,然后在从库上查询数据,验证主从复制是否正常工作。

通过上述步骤,我们可以成功搭建和配置MySQL从库。在实际应用中,可以根据需要进行读写分离、负载均衡等配置,提高系统的性能和可用性。

声明:关于《mysql从库怎么搭建和配置》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2110984.html